Output d53bcd9c9a79427d53a0cd84f7e06c47b764f44e46465e57612493951d2d9d53:24

value
547886
script pubkey
OP_0 OP_PUSHBYTES_20 c431da1575163415df5264afae0cadebb17221fe
address
bc1qcsca59t4zc6pth6jvjh6ur9dawchyg07pvfj5f
transaction
d53bcd9c9a79427d53a0cd84f7e06c47b764f44e46465e57612493951d2d9d53
confirmations
203677
spent
true